Syphilis
📋Overview
Syphilis is a sexually transmitted infection caused by the bacterium Treponema pallidum. This condition typically progresses through several distinct clinical stages, including primary, secondary, latent, and tertiary phases.
Clinical observation indicates that the infection can affect various organ systems if it remains undetected. The disease is characterized by its ability to remain latent for extended periods between active symptomatic stages.

Syphilis follows a characteristic progression that may span several years, alternating between periods of active symptoms and asymptomatic latency.
Early and Latent Stages
The initial phase often presents as a single, painless sore at the site of infection, which typically resolves without intervention.
A secondary stage may follow, characterized by systemic manifestations such as skin rashes or mucosal lesions as the bacteria spread through the body.
Following the resolution of secondary symptoms, the condition enters a latent period where no clinical signs are visible, though the infection remains present within the system.
Late-Stage Progression
In some instances, the infection advances to a tertiary stage after a prolonged period of latency, which can involve significant neurological or cardiovascular complications.
This advanced phase is associated with potential damage to internal organs, including the brain, nerves, and blood vessels.
Diagnosis integrates patient history, physical findings, and laboratory results. Because Syphilis is often described as "the great imitator," clinicians must frequently distinguish it from other dermatological or systemic conditions with similar presentations.
Physical Examination and Direct Detection
During the primary stage, a physical exam may reveal a painless ulcer known as a chancre. If active lesions are present, fluid samples may be collected for darkfield microscopy or molecular testing to directly visualize the bacterium. This method is typically utilized during the early phases of infection.
Serologic Testing
Blood tests remain the primary method for confirmation and are usually divided into two categories. Nontreponemal tests are often used for initial screening and monitoring disease activity, though they can yield false-positive results due to other medical conditions.
To confirm a positive screening result, specific treponemal tests are utilized to detect antibodies unique to the causative bacterium. In cases where neurological involvement is suspected, a lumbar puncture may be performed to analyze cerebrospinal fluid.

The primary goal of pharmacological intervention for Syphilis is the eradication of the *Treponema pallidum* bacterium. Early administration of appropriate antibiotics is often effective in curing the infection and preventing progression to more severe stages of the disease.
Standard Antibiotic Treatment
Penicillin G benzathine is widely considered the preferred medication for treating most stages of the infection. This long-acting antibiotic is typically administered via injection to ensure the medication remains in the system long enough to neutralize the bacteria.
For cases involving the central nervous system, such as neurosyphilis, clinicians may utilize aqueous crystalline penicillin G. This formulation allows for better penetration into the cerebrospinal fluid to address neurological involvement.
Alternative Medications
In individuals with a documented allergy to penicillin, healthcare providers may consider alternative antibiotic classes. These options can include tetracyclines, such as doxycycline, or certain cephalosporins like ceftriaxone.
The selection of these alternatives often depends on the stage of the infection and the patient's clinical history. In some instances, penicillin desensitization may be recommended if alternative therapies are not considered suitable for the specific clinical presentation.

Treatment-Associated Reactions
A common acute reaction associated with the initiation of antibiotic therapy for spirochetal infections is the Jarisch-Herxheimer reaction. This systemic response may manifest as fever, chills, headache, and muscle pain within the first 24 hours of treatment. It is caused by the release of endotoxin-like substances from dying bacteria and should not be confused with an allergic reaction to the antibiotic.
While often self-limiting, this reaction can induce stress on the body. In pregnant individuals or those with cardiovascular involvement, close clinical observation is often recommended to manage potential complications arising from this inflammatory response.
Hypersensitivity and Monitoring
Because penicillin is the standard therapy for Syphilis, a history of penicillin allergy requires careful evaluation. In certain populations, such as pregnant patients where alternative antibiotics may not be suitable, desensitization protocols are sometimes utilized to allow for safe administration of the preferred medication.
Long-term safety relies on serologic monitoring to confirm that the infection has been cured. Quantitative blood tests are typically repeated at specific intervals to ensure antibody titers decline appropriately. Failure of titers to decrease may indicate treatment failure or reinfection, necessitating further clinical evaluation.

- •Without appropriate treatment, the infection can progress to tertiary syphilis, potentially damaging the heart, brain, and other organs.
- •Neurosyphilis may occur at any stage of infection, leading to complications such as meningitis, stroke, dementia, or tabes dorsalis.
- •Cardiovascular syphilis can result in aortitis, aortic aneurysms, or coronary artery stenosis.
- •Gummatous syphilis involves the formation of destructive lesions that may affect the skin, bones, or internal organs.
- •Ocular syphilis can cause inflammation of eye structures, potentially leading to vision loss or blindness.
- •Otosyphilis may result in sensorineural hearing loss, tinnitus, or vertigo.
- •Congenital syphilis occurs when the infection is transmitted to a fetus, which can lead to miscarriage, stillbirth, or severe neonatal abnormalities.
- •The presence of syphilitic ulcers increases the risk of acquiring or transmitting HIV.
- •Treatment may precipitate a Jarisch-Herxheimer reaction, an acute inflammatory response characterized by fever and muscle pain.

Prevention strategies for Syphilis focus on minimizing exposure to the causative bacterium and ensuring early detection through routine medical evaluations.
Behavioral and Barrier Methods
Consistent and correct use of latex or polyurethane condoms during sexual contact can significantly reduce the risk of transmission. While barrier methods are effective, they may not cover all areas where a lesion is present, necessitating caution.
Limiting the number of sexual partners and maintaining a mutually monogamous relationship with an uninfected partner may further lower the likelihood of infection.
Clinical Screening and Partner Management
Regular screening is often recommended for individuals in high-risk populations to identify asymptomatic cases and prevent further spread. Early identification through laboratory testing allows for timely intervention.
Prompt treatment of infected individuals and their recent sexual partners is a critical component of public health efforts to interrupt the cycle of transmission. This approach ensures that those who may have been exposed receive necessary care before developing complications.
Routine prenatal screening for all pregnant individuals is essential for the early detection and treatment of the infection. This clinical practice can prevent congenital transmission and associated health risks to the newborn.

With timely antibiotic treatment, the prognosis for Syphilis is highly favorable, and the infection can be completely cured. The specific outcome often depends on the stage of the disease at the time of diagnosis and the extent of any organ damage that may have occurred prior to treatment.
Impact of Treatment Timing
When identified during the primary or secondary stages, appropriate therapy typically resolves the infection without lasting sequelae. Patients treated during the latent phase also generally experience good outcomes, preventing progression to tertiary disease.
In cases of late-stage or tertiary syphilis, treatment remains effective at halting the infection and preventing further deterioration. However, medical intervention at this stage cannot reverse existing tissue damage, such as scarring in the cardiovascular system or neurological deficits.
Risks of Untreated Infection
If left untreated, the condition may progress to severe complications affecting the heart, brain, eyes, and bones. While not every untreated individual develops tertiary syphilis, those who do face significant morbidity and potential mortality due to the systemic nature of the disease.
